Guild Wars runs just fine, just it ran about 10fps slower on my machine.
And the only problem I see with BF1942 is PunkBuster. At least that was the only problem with BF2 and BF2142.

Warcraft 3 worked for me. And it ran the same, because it basically ran 75FPS (max on my monitor) constantly on XP. Not a very demanding game, really.
And for BF games, I heard running it in compatibility mode will help with PunkBuster problems. Then again, PB has hopefully been updated by now to work with Vista.

I recently purchased a new PC w/ Windows Vista and discovered that Battlefield 1942 and subsequent sequels (Secret Weapons Of WW2, Road To Rome and Vietnam) all have glitches. Tasks bars and sliders (for music volume etc) are missing on "Control" options and worst of all many of the weapons are missing crosshairs. I've read about this issue on numerous other forums as well. I'm hesitant to upload all my other beloved games(Half Life 2, Red Orchestra, Delta Force, Manhunt et al) now.
